Output 85740ec26ef13d1e17d2c395996a0112e0838ef643d85aa770483d0c3869bcdc:1

value
19546890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0ee3ee69131cd857576145e7b26a9b79d0e064 OP_EQUAL
address
3PJTucCUupujy2xLeC4onkLkViRZDeyiiD
transaction
85740ec26ef13d1e17d2c395996a0112e0838ef643d85aa770483d0c3869bcdc
spent
true